Extending the life of a lithium battery is not only beneficial for end-users but also critical for manufacturers who seek to reduce maintenance, increase efficiency, and deliver higher-value products. High-quality primary lithium batteries already offer long shelf life and stable discharge curves, but proper usage practices can significantly enhance performance.
1. Select the Right Battery Chemistry for the Application
Different lithium chemistries deliver different benefits. For example, lithium-manganese dioxide cells provide strong pulse performance, stable voltage, and long-term reliability. Choosing the correct cell from the beginning ensures optimal endurance, especially for industrial or mission-critical devices.
2. Minimize High Current Loads and Sudden Power Surges
High current spikes accelerate consumption. Designers can add capacitors or power-management modules to stabilize current draw. Stable, predictable load profiles allow lithium batteries to perform at their designed efficiency.
3. Reduce Exposure to Extreme Temperatures
Lithium batteries excel in low temperatures and moderate heat, but prolonged exposure to extreme environments shortens lifespan. For outdoor and industrial devices, proper insulation or environmental sealing helps extend operational performance.
4. Optimize the Device’s Power Consumption Strategy
Smart power-saving programming significantly increases battery life. Techniques include:
-
Sleep mode or deep-sleep cycles
-
Low-power microcontrollers
-
Intermittent signal transmission for IoT devices
By reducing unnecessary active time, devices can operate for many years on a single lithium cell.
5. Avoid Over-Discharge and Maintain Proper Storage Conditions
Keeping devices within their recommended discharge range preserves long-term stability. For unused units, storing batteries in cool, dry environments slows chemical aging and maintains peak capacity.
